DbPatch

DbPatch

Development

DbPatch is an open-source database comparison and deployment tool. It allows you to compare database schemas, generate change scripts, and deploy changes to multiple environments. DbPatch supports major databases like SQL Server, Oracle, MySQL, PostgreSQL.

Fire OS

Fire OS

Gaming Software

Fire OS is Amazon's Android-based operating system that runs on Amazon Fire tablets and Fire TV devices. It is designed to promote Amazon's content ecosystem and integrate with Amazon services like Prime Video, Kindle books, Amazon Music, and the Alexa voice assistant.
